为什么极品飞车18已停止工作打开后总是停止工作,DX什么的都打了,安装路径是英文的各种版本也都下过了,就是不能玩

体力2205 点
蒸汽175 克
主题帖子积分
本帖最后由 miller4 于
15:26 编辑
有很多游戏第一次运行的时候装过的一大堆VC++库啊,DirectX啊,PhysX驱动包什么的,正常情况下都应该第一次启动之后就不会再安装了,不过还是有很多游戏每次启动仍然会提示要装,很烦人,很烦人啊。有时候第一次启动装比如3个,从第二次开始每次启动都提示装一个,但永远都要每次启动都装一个。还有的更变态(我上次玩了是装哪一个来着……好像是Darksiders2?),每次都要连续装33个,33个啊!后来我查看了installscript,发现那开发商不知道怎么写的脚本,买了个表呀!33个是同一个驱动安装33遍啊,让人想砸电脑的赶脚啊。不过经过我无数次尝试,终于找到了几个方法可以解决。5
各种解决方法
以前删除installscript.vcf的方法现在都不管用了:
现在删了installscript.vdf后启动游戏的时候会自己建回来。有时候还有个runasadmin.vdf的也是删了会自己跑回来。现在这个方法不管用了,所以不要在这个方法上浪费电费。
另外一个方法,有时候管用,有时候又不管用:
用管理员身份运行steam,然后再启动游戏,有的游戏通过这样一次之后就解决了,再用普通用户身份运行steam也不会再弹安装框了(比如那个要安装33遍的变态)。但是仍然有一些顽固分子,就要弄点技术来对付了。
改注册表让steam认为全部都安装过了。用记事本打开installscript.vdf,会看到一堆类似下面的文字(以羞辱为例):
&installscript&
{
& && &&&&Run Process&
& && &&&{
& && && && && & &DirectX&
& && && && && & {
& && && && && && && && &&HasRunKey&& && && && && & &HKEY_LOCAL_MACHINE\\Software\\Valve\\Steam\\Apps\\205100&
& && && && && && && && &&process 1&& && && && && & &%INSTALLDIR%\\Binaries\\Redist\\directx_full_redist\\dxsetup.exe&
& && && && && && && && &&command 1&& && && && && & &/silent&
& && && && && && && && &&NoCleanUp&& && && && && & &0&
& && && && && & }
& && && && && & &VCRedist&
& && && && && & {
& && && && && && && && &&HasRunKey&& && && && && & &HKEY_LOCAL_MACHINE\\Software\\Valve\\Steam\\Apps\\205100&
& && && && && && && && &&process 1&& && && && && & &%INSTALLDIR%\\Binaries\\Redist\\vcredist_x86_2005sp1.exe&
& && && && && && && && &&command 1&& && && && && & &/Q&
& && && && && && && && &&process 2&& && && && && & &%INSTALLDIR%\\Binaries\\Redist\\vcredist_x86_2008sp1.exe&
& && && && && && && && &&command 2&& && && && && & &/Q&
& && && && && && && && &&NoCleanUp&& && && && && & &0&
& && && && && & }
& && && && && & &VCRedist64&
& && && && && & {
& && && && && && && && &&HasRunKey&& && && && && & &HKEY_LOCAL_MACHINE\\Software\\Valve\\Steam\\Apps\\205100&
& && && && && && && && &&process 1&& && && && && & &%INSTALLDIR%\\Binaries\\Redist\\vcredist_x64.exe&
& && && && && && && && &&command 1&& && && && && & &/Q&
& && && && && && && && &&NoCleanUp&& && && && && & &0&
& && && && && & }
& && && && && & &PhysXRedist&
& && && && && & {
& && && && && && && && &&HasRunKey&& && && && && & &HKEY_LOCAL_MACHINE\\Software\\Valve\\Steam\\Apps\\205100&
& && && && && && && && &&process 1&& && && && && & &msiexec&
& && && && && && && && &&command 1&& && && && && & &/package &%INSTALLDIR%\\Binaries\\Redist\\PhysX-9.11.1111-SystemSoftware.msi& /quiet&
& && && && && && && && &&NoCleanUp&& && && && && & &0&
& && && && && & }
& && &&&}
}
复制代码
不要以为很复杂,不用去理解,只是用这个文件来参考一个数字和几个名称。原来这些安装包有没有装过都是记录在注册表的。比如羞辱就装完之后首次运行会运行包括PhysX安装包在内的几个运行库安装程序,但是可能不知道因为什么原因(估计是安装包太老之类的),PhysX安装程序没有返回成功安装的信息,所以steam认为这个包还没有装,没有在注册表里记录成功安装的信息,导致每次启动游戏steam都要尝试安装一遍。可是如果电脑里已经各种包都最新了,根本就不需要多次一举,就可以运行注册表编辑器(运行 regedit.exe),然后根据 installscript.vdf 里的 Run Process 里面的 HasRunKey,去找对应的注册表键,比如:
32位系统:
HKEY_LOCAL_MACHINE\Software\Valve\Steam\Apps\205100复制代码64位系统(因为上面的路径在64位系统被操作系统自动重定向了):
HKEY_LOCAL_MACHINE\Software\Wow6432Node\Valve\Steam\Apps\205100复制代码
这里205100代表了羞辱这个游戏,其他游戏的installscript.vdf里面的数值是不一样的,参考我例子代码中数字所处的位置,然后在具体游戏的installscript.vdf中找到实际的数字。如果这个键还没有存在,那么就在下面这里自己建一个
32位系统:
HKEY_LOCAL_MACHINE\Software\Valve\Steam\Apps复制代码64位系统(因为上面的路径在64位系统被操作系统自动重定向了):
HKEY_LOCAL_MACHINE\Software\Wow6432Node\Valve\Steam\Apps复制代码
001.png (51.24 KB, 下载次数: 5)
11:42 上传
点击这个键,在注册表编辑器的右边列出了成功安装的各个包。如果这个键不存在,或右边这个是空白的,说明一个都没安装。还是以羞辱为例,那个PhysXRedist死活都不会出现在这里,所以每次启动游戏都要装一次PhysXRedist。所以……
002.png (23.88 KB, 下载次数: 6)
11:42 上传
在右边空白处右键,选择新建一个DWORD值,然后根据installscript.vdf里面的内容:
003.png (24.53 KB, 下载次数: 5)
11:46 上传
我们将它的名称同样命名为PhysXRedist,和installscript.vdf里保持一致,并且值是1,如图:
004.png (25.81 KB, 下载次数: 5)
11:50 上传
点OK之后,就是这样了:
005.png (13.06 KB, 下载次数: 5)
11:51 上传
如果还有其它installscript里的Run Process下面有写但这里没有的,都用相同方法加上去,全部加完之后,运行游戏就再也不会运行安装包了。
快点!各种加分赶紧扔过来吧!
仔细阅读过点评楼上的帖子之后,发现虽然方法是相同的,但是楼上以前写的方法缺乏用installscript.vdf做参照,所以键名的设置上可能会遇到困难而产生不了效果,所以我的帖子还是有点用途,不那么伤心了。。。哈哈&
5555555 浪费了老半天时间打字抓图!!!!&
╮(╯▽╰)╭&
妈蛋,不赞对不起楼主
体力2310 点
蒸汽940 克
主题帖子积分
体力2249 点
蒸汽283 克
主题帖子积分
社区昵称:諫山よみ -Isayama Yomi-
真复杂.WTF
体力9577 点
蒸汽4385 克
主题帖子积分
社区昵称:Geoff Shen
对付DirectX,我的办法是用 无主之地2的 削减版directX替代所有游戏的directX文件。没有需要反复装的
QQ群8847169
体力1536 点
蒸汽638 克
主题帖子积分
社区昵称:Fallen.G
每次重装就算了,有的游戏删了再装,该安装的内容反而不自动安装了。。。龙腾世纪终极版的DLC注册程序,只有第一次会自动运行,删了再装的时候就不会运行了,害得我每次重装都要下载一遍DLC,尼玛七个多G啊!折腾了我两天才发现原来终极版其实是自带的,只要用安装目录下的DLC注册程序注册一下就好了。。。
体力341 点
蒸汽170 克
主题帖子积分
发自移动设备 - 你的掌上 SteamCN 社区
社区昵称:zxd1997
。。。vc运行库装过了但是其他游戏还要再装。。。。这个能破?
体力3227 点
蒸汽128 克
主题帖子积分
社区昵称:Minigun
谢谢你的分享
体力2205 点
蒸汽175 克
主题帖子积分
zxd1997 发表于
。。。vc运行库装过了但是其他游戏还要再装。。。。这个能破?
每个游戏都是检测自己需要的运行库,不检测别的游戏装过的运行库的。这些运行库如果都安装过的话,不同游戏重复安装的同一个版本的库其实是会直接完成不会再装一次的,所以游戏第一次运行只装一次也没什么关系。
体力3737 点
蒸汽1319 克
主题帖子积分
得闲call我饮茶
社区昵称:xinyo
很好, 这是一种好思路
体力5062 点
蒸汽1538 克
主题帖子积分
社区昵称:[ x ] Klyer-719 /////////////
暂时没遇到每次都要装
体力2936 点
蒸汽1220 克
主题帖子积分
社区昵称:??Bojue??
技术性马克。。。。。。
体力2656 点
蒸汽696 克
主题帖子积分
不明,但顶
体力452 点
蒸汽101 克
主题帖子积分
社区昵称:卜居卜居
没有遇到过,帮顶了
体力4614 点
蒸汽762 克
主题帖子积分
社区昵称:jcwondrous
VC运行库,版本不一样不会覆盖,应该是写到winsx里面保留多个版本DLL。DX的话更难讲因为有optional components,光检查就要好久。这是微软软件模型设计使然,不关开发者什么事,也不关steam什么事。这些组件本来应该对开发商而言透明才对。
体力5674 点
蒸汽2174 克
主题帖子积分
社区昵称:Harold bot?
Bug狙2就有这问题...
每次进游戏都会安装旧DX一次..安装后还说不支援我的显卡..按确定又可以进去了(.......)
体力1830 点
蒸汽699 克
主题帖子积分
社区昵称:say
好帖子,必须顶
体力17150 点
蒸汽3454 克
主题帖子积分
社区昵称:Titan
Jhsuqgs 发表于
VC运行库,版本不一样不会覆盖,应该是写到winsx里面保留多个版本DLL。DX的话更难讲因为有optional compone ...
Steam应该弄个自动更新各个版本组件,问题就解决了
目前我见到的应该有如下这些
VC++ Redist 2005 x86
VC++ Redist 2005 x64
VC++ Redist 2008 x86
VC++ Redist 2008 x64
VC++ Redist 2010 x86
VC++ Redist 2010 x64
VC++ Redist 2012 x86
VC++ Redist 2012 x64
.NET Framework 3.5(已包含之前全部版本)
.NET Framework 4.0
.NET Framework 4.5
PhysX最新版
DirectX Redist最新版
暂时就想到这么多
微软的软件就是这么复杂...&
体力4614 点
蒸汽762 克
主题帖子积分
社区昵称:jcwondrous
moligpy 发表于
Steam应该弄个自动更新各个版本组件,问题就解决了
目前我见到的应该有如下这些
VC++ Redist 2005 x86
据我所致,即使一个major版本的运行时也有minor版本的,开发的时候有可能用各种minor版本,而微软的组件有些不能前后兼容,所以不得不需要特定版本的dll。对游戏设计不懂,不过软件方面貌似是这样。这种情况大的运行时开发商都是一个德行。
体力17150 点
蒸汽3454 克
主题帖子积分
社区昵称:Titan
Jhsuqgs 发表于
据我所致,即使一个major版本的运行时也有minor版本的,开发的时候有可能用各种minor版本,而微软的组件有 ...
嗯 如果游戏用的dll也是不能向前兼容的话,那就只能杯具了
体力6064 点
蒸汽1395 克
主题帖子积分
Railworks 3: Train Simulator 2
社区昵称:rabbit1988sz
好东西 强烈支持
体力2481 点
蒸汽732 克
主题帖子积分
社区昵称:fiReBomBeR
如此甚好,steam下游戏是方便,但垃圾文件也不少,特别是库和多余的语言包....
主题帖子积分
社区昵称:1分超人
体力3077 点
蒸汽1510 克
主题帖子积分
社区昵称:Criminal_SkyLar)-PingPing&.&
不得不说 这个问题也困扰了我很久
体力1953 点
蒸汽499 克
主题帖子积分
社区昵称:Fulcrum
体力2481 点
蒸汽732 克
主题帖子积分
发自移动设备 - 你的掌上 SteamCN 社区
社区昵称:fiReBomBeR
技术贴,学习下
体力3053 点
蒸汽1264 克
主题帖子积分
吃睡什么的最喜欢了
社区昵称:hhhh(TM)
先留在看,赶脚好深奥
体力1051 点
蒸汽726 克
主题帖子积分
社区昵称:happy
体力2875 点
蒸汽1089 克
主题帖子积分
社区昵称:~azusa~
不知道有没有方法一劳永逸把steam的全局都设置成已安装
体力3721 点
蒸汽1435 克
主题帖子积分
yo,毛腿毛腿!!
社区昵称:K.(R).GodGodKōbeLobster
以前看过了
体力114 点
蒸汽135 克
主题帖子积分
社区昵称:P75
技术贴,学习
『轴承骨架』
当服务社区与履行义务时
『片十字花瓣』
当那一刻到来时
『七步之遥』
当认识分享的意义时
『滴学生卡』(活动)
可是这明明是成人卡的配色
『喵科色谱』
当彩虹掠过星空时
『塔尖圆环』
当无欲无求时
『干渴水滴』
当剋止对水的欲望时
SteamCN 蒸汽动力 & Chinese Steam User Fan Site.
来浏览本站
数据存储与境外加速
00:43, PE: 0.318900s , QE: 309, Redis On.&>&&>&&>&正文
《极品飞车18:宿敌》游戏问题及解决方案汇总 Origin更新过慢 缺少msvcp110.dll 弹出DirectX错误解决方法
00:00:00 来源:3DM论坛 作者:寒雪飘落时 编辑:小茗 
  1.Origin更新过慢问题,附上最新版的下载地址:
  2.缺少msvcp110.dll的问题,安装Need for Speed(TM) Rivals__Installer\vc\vc2012Update1\redist\vcredist_x64.exe和vcredist_x86.exe,使用什么位的系统安装哪一个,如果安装其中一个解决不了问题的话就俩都安装
  3.出现DX问题,很简单,把显卡驱动更新下。
更多相关内容请关注:
更多相关内容请关注:
没有任何记录
游戏制作:Ghost/Criterion Games
游戏发行:EA
游戏平台:PC/Xbox360/XboxOne/PS3/PS4
上市时间:
游戏特色:
没有任何记录
单机游戏下载
综合热点资讯
游民星空联运游戏查看: 2339|回复: 4
求助。。 WIN7
64 版本。。 全英文路径依然打不开!
骑熊猫的牛 该用户已被删除
提示: 作者被禁止或删除 内容自动屏蔽
头像被屏蔽
帖子主题积分
金钱515 ¥
魅力693 点
在线时间86 小时
提示: 作者被禁止或删除 内容自动屏蔽
帖子主题积分
東方幻想郷 とうほうげんそうきょう
金钱19697 ¥
魅力27824 点
威望2743 点
居住地浙江省 宁波市
星座天秤座
在线时间2608 小时
游戏环境组件安装一下,还有给我完整的路径截图
帖子主题积分
游民平民, 积分 9, 距离下一级还需 91 积分
游民平民, 积分 9, 距离下一级还需 91 积分
在线时间0 小时
游戏环境组件安装一下,还有给我完整的路径截图
我游戏启动动画都播完了,然后卡死,自己关闭游戏了。怎么回事呢? 路径没问题啊。能启动啊!
帖子主题积分
游民平民, 积分 6, 距离下一级还需 94 积分
游民平民, 积分 6, 距离下一级还需 94 积分
在线时间0 小时
你下的是哪个版本的,我也出现过你这种情况,后来重新下了个免安装中文版,不要哪个豪华版的,打开就能玩,用32位的进
论坛元老勋章
颁发条件:注册达2年,且获得过“杰出贡献勋章”,对论坛有巨大贡献,经管理员审核后获得。
杰出贡献勋章
颁发条件:连续3期拥有积极贡献勋章者可奖励此勋章。
游戏达人勋章
颁发条件:对游戏有很深了解,曾多次发表过有技术性的原创文章。前提条件:注册6个月以上,发贴量500以上。
颁发条件:精华文章超过10可申请
游民骑士勋章
颁发条件:持续三年活跃在游民,并且做出积极贡献的成员
2000威望值兑换。。。
Powered by}

我要回帖

更多关于 极品飞车12停止工作 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信